[Letter from Robert H. Smith to Jack Davis, August 17, 1992]

Photocopy of a letter from Robert H. Smith, Senator, Mississippi State Senate, to Jack Davis, co-director of North Texas Institute for Educators on the Visual Arts. To thank Davis for his success in promoting music and art in the curriculum as an instructional tool. Smith writes that he was successful on August 10, 1992 in having the Southern Legislative Conference adopt the resolution stating the need for music and arts education in public school curriculum and the success of the movement will depend on securing financing. Smith ends the letter asking for Davis's assistance in that matter.

[RE: Getty Center for Education in the Arts 1991 National Conference & Regional Institute Project Directors' Meeting]

A memo from Vicki Rosenberg, program officer at the Getty Center for Education in the Arts, to the Regional Institute Directors, Sheila Brown, Anne Lindsey, Bill McCarter, Brent Wilson, Jack Davis, Jessie Lovano-Kerr, Tom McMullen, Maggie DiBlasio, Nancy MacGregor and Nancy Roucher. The memo is in regards to the Center's third conference, held from January 24 - 26, 1991 titled "Future Tense: Arts Education and Technology" at the Los Angles Hilton and Towers, California. The conference will include presentations by leading educators, artists and others who have applied technologies to art education.
